"The Siller Gun" by John Mayne

The "Siller Gun" by John Mayne is a poem about the annual shooting competition of the Seven Trades of Dumfries. First written in 1777, it proved so popular that Mayne twice wrote extra verses for it. Simply written in lowland Scots, its gentle humourous verses paint a lively picture of what life was like in Dumfries in the 18th century. The tombstones of many of its principal characters may be seen in St Michaels Churchyard, Dumfries.
